Louisiana Gateway Port supports participation by Eligible Business Enterprises (EBEs), including:
The Port’s Small Business Opportunity Program (SBOP) promotes meaningful participation across planning, construction, professional services, operations, and maintenance while remaining compliant with Louisiana Public Bid Law.
